How Blood Glucose Meters Work
Understanding the basic technologicy behind your meter can help you use it more effectively. Mogt glukose meters rely on an elektrochemical reaction: a drop of blood is applied to a tett strip contening glukose oxidase or dehydrogenase. Thee strip reacts with the glukose to produce a small electrical current, which te meter converts into a cread glucose reading displayn mg / dl mol / L. Accuracy consides on then thee quality of dehydrocarchemistry, ther 's calibration, and, critally, user' s technique.
Different meters may use different enzymes. For examplee, meters that use glukose dehydrogenase are generally less affected by oxygen variations than those using glucose oxidase, which may give slightly lower readings in high- oxygen conditions (like altitude or supplemental oxygen). Knowing your meter 's enzyme type can help yu understand potential interferences.

Meter Durability and Portability
If you are active or travel frequently, look for a meter with a sturdy case, long batry life (or rechargeable batry), and data memory. Some meters store hundreds of readings with date and time stamps, which can be helpful for review with your healthcare team.

Dry Your Hands Throughly
Excess water can dilute the blood sampe, causing a falsely low reading. After wasing, dry your hands with a clean towel or paper towel. Avoid using hand sanitizer as a substitute because he residue can interfere with he tett strip 's chemistry.

Mastering thee Blood Sampling Technique
Getting a reliable samplee is a skill that improvizes with praktique. Here is how to o maximize precizacy and minimize discomfort.
Choose thee Right Lancing Depph
Mogt lancing devices have e settable depth settings. Use the shalleest setting that consistently produces a large enough blood drop. For mogt adults, a depth of 2-3 works well on thee fings. Deeper settings cause more pain and increase the risk of bruising. Rotate sites to avoid calluses and soreness.
Vybrat si Bect Punctura Site
Prick the side of the fingertip, not the pad. Thee sides have fewer nerve endings (less pain) and richer blood flow. Avoid the thumb and index finger if you frequently use them for fine motor tasks. Also avoid areas that are calloused, dirty, or have e visiently cuts or infections.
Obtain an Adequate Blood Drop
Gently squesze your finger from the base toward thee tip - do not milk the egger aggressively, as excessive pressure can introde tissue fluid and dilute the sampe. Thee blood drop could d be rounded and large enough to fill the tett strip 's channel complety. If the drop is too small, do not add more blood; yu mutt use a new strip. Appliing a secontrand drop to a partially filled strip wil almomt alwayeld an inexpreate reading.
Use thee Tett Strip Correctly
Bring the strip to te blood drop, not the their way around, and let the strip draw the blood by by capillary action. Do not smear or spread the blood onto the strip. The meter will beep or show a visual indicator fean enough blood has been applied.

When to Retett
If a reading is unexpedlyy high or low and you feel fine, retett with a new strip from a different vial (to rule out strip damage). If thee second reading confirms the first, follow your castetetes action plan. If you feel unwell, do not delay reament - act on thon initial reading if it matches your compatitoms.

Keep the Meter Clean
Use a soft, lint- free cloth slightly dampened with water or a mild supp solution to clean the meter 's exterior. Never submerge thee meter or use sollents or abrasive cleers. These tett strip port can acculate dutt or dried blood; sireully follow thee credirer' s clearing instructions - sometimes a compresed air duster or a dry cotton swab can emiste debris.
Battery and Storage Reasonations
Replace beateries as conumn as you see a low-batry indicator. Weak beateries can cause erratic readings. Store the meter at rom temperature (between 50 ° F and 104 ° F) and avoid leaving it in a hot car or freezing cold. Extreme temperatures affect both thae equics and te tett strip chemistry.
